What is an Ultrasound?

Ultrasound refers to the type of wavelength used to pictures of the inside of the body. Ultrasonography is a diagnostic technique used to help identify the structure and flow of fluids inside of one's body.


Does an Ultrasound hurt?

It is non-invasive procedure and usually does not hurt.


How long does an Ultrasound take?

Usually between 25 and 45 minutes per study.


Does an Ultrasound produce radiation?

No, Ultrasounds uses high-frequency sound waves to produce an image.

​

What can be imaged with an Ultrasound?

The heart, liver, gallbladder, pancreas, spleen, kidneys, bladder, uterus, ovaries, thyroid, scrotum, pregnancies and many other regions of the body can be imaged. Air-filled organs like the lungs are not ideal for ultrasound, but it may be used to detect fluid around or within the lungs. Similarly, ultrasound cannot penetrate bone, but can be used to image fractures or infection surrounding the bone.
